Jay County Genealogical Society has a new genealogist.
Rex W. Bertram will promote genealogical and historical research and education within Jay County and provide help to anyone wanting to search genealogical records.
Bertram has been an active member and leader for the Jay County Genealogical Society for several years. For more information, contact him at [email protected].

Inducted
Joshua Stultz, a Jay County High School graduate, has been inducted in the Ruth Peters Chapter of the National Residence Hall Honorary at Ball State University.
Only the top 1 percent of student leaders in residence halls can become members.
He is the son of Larry and Annette Stultz, Portland.
Plant swap
A plant swap will be held Saturday, May 1, at 2 p.m. at the old Lion's Club Building in Ridgeville.
Participants should come 15 to 20 minutes early. Plants may be brought in containers such as milk jugs, coffee cans or ice cream pails and should be labled with plant name, color and if it's for sun or shade.
A gourd meeting will follow the plant swap. For more information, call Shirley Tharp at (765) 857-2027; Becky Whitted at (260) 726-2076 or Lois Wright at (765) 857-2074.
